Cherokee Global Brands Becomes APEX Global Brands

Stock Ticker Changed to APEX


SHERMAN OAKS, Calif., June 26, 2019 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Cherokee Global Brands (Nasdaq: CHKE), a global brand ownership and marketing organization that manages a growing portfolio of lifestyle brands that it owns, in addition to brands that it creates and elevates for others, today announced that it will be changing its name to APEX Global Brands (Nasdaq: APEX) to reflect the Company's expanded brand portfolio, marketing and design services, effective June 27, 2019.

Cherokee Global Brands will officially become APEX Global Brands on Thursday, June 27, 2019. On that date, the Company's common stock will trade on the Nasdaq Capital Markets under the ticker "APEX," previously "CHKE". In addition to a name and ticker change, the Company's corporate rebranding efforts will include an updated website and a revised communications offering to promote APEX's unique platform of capabilities.

About APEX Global Brands
APEX Global Brands is a global brand ownership and marketing organization that manages, creates and elevates a growing portfolio of high-equity lifestyle brands. The brand portfolio spans multiple consumer product categories and retail tiers around the world and includes Hi-Tec®, Magnum®, 50 Peaks®, Interceptor®, Cherokee®, Tony Hawk®, Liz Lange®, Point Cove®, Carole Little®, Everyday California® and Sideout®. The Company currently maintains license agreements with leading retailers and manufacturers that span approximately 140 countries in over 20,000 retail locations and digital commerce.
